Thomas Lake settled a cause for $1.7 million for a 50-year-old man who was injured in a work accident in Cook County. The jury accepted Mr. Lake’s contention that his client, a 50-year-old union glazier, was injured as a result of the negligent conduct of the defendant’s employee. Essentially, the defendant, through their employee, failed to secure and control a stack of glass weighing approximately 1,000 pounds. As a result of his injuries, Mr. Lake’s client was no longer able to return to work as a union glazier and suffered significant wage loss. The trial lasted approximately ten days.
